The allure of cryptocurrency is undeniable, promising decentralized finance and innovative applications. However, this exciting frontier comes with significant risks. Securing your crypto assets is paramount in a landscape rife with scams, hacks, and vulnerabilities. This blog post will delve into the critical aspects of crypto security, providing you with the knowledge and tools necessary to protect your digital wealth.
Understanding the Crypto Security Landscape
Common Threats to Crypto Assets
The crypto world is unfortunately a playground for malicious actors. Understanding the threats is the first step toward effective security.
- Phishing Attacks: These deceptive tactics involve impersonating legitimate entities to trick users into revealing their private keys or login credentials.
Example: Receiving an email seemingly from your crypto exchange asking you to update your password via a link. Always verify the sender’s address and avoid clicking suspicious links. Go directly to the exchange’s website instead.
- Malware: Malicious software can steal private keys, drain wallets, or compromise your device entirely.
Example: Downloading a seemingly harmless application that secretly installs a keylogger, recording your keystrokes as you enter your seed phrase.
- Exchange Hacks: Even reputable exchanges can be vulnerable to hacking, leading to significant losses for users.
Example: The infamous Mt. Gox hack, where hundreds of millions of dollars worth of Bitcoin were stolen. Diversifying your holdings across multiple exchanges can mitigate this risk.
The Algorithmic Underbelly: Tracing Tomorrow’s Cyber Threats
- Social Engineering: Manipulating individuals into divulging sensitive information or performing actions that compromise their security.
Example: A scammer posing as customer support convincing you to share your seed phrase to “resolve” a fake issue.
- 51% Attacks: If a single entity gains control of more than 50% of a blockchain’s network hashrate, they can potentially manipulate transactions. This is more common in smaller, less established blockchains.
The Importance of Private Key Management
Your private key is the key to your crypto kingdom. Losing it means losing access to your funds. Securely managing your private key is the single most crucial aspect of crypto security.
- Never share your private key or seed phrase with anyone. No legitimate exchange or service will ever ask for it.
- Store your private key offline whenever possible. This is known as “cold storage” and significantly reduces the risk of online attacks.
- Use strong, unique passwords for all your crypto-related accounts. A password manager is highly recommended.
Securing Your Crypto Wallets
Types of Crypto Wallets
Choosing the right type of wallet is a critical security decision. Each type offers different levels of security and convenience.
- Hardware Wallets (Cold Storage): These are physical devices that store your private keys offline. They are considered the most secure option.
Examples: Ledger Nano S/X, Trezor Model T.
Benefits: Immune to online attacks, require physical confirmation for transactions.
- Software Wallets (Hot Wallets): These are applications installed on your computer or mobile device.
Desktop Wallets: Installed on your computer.
Examples: Electrum, Exodus.
Benefits: Convenient for regular use, can be more secure than online wallets.
Mobile Wallets: Installed on your smartphone.
Examples: Trust Wallet, MetaMask (mobile).
Benefits: Easy access, suitable for on-the-go transactions.
Web Wallets: Accessed through a web browser.
Examples: Coinbase Wallet, Blockchain.com Wallet.
Risks: More vulnerable to phishing and hacking compared to hardware and desktop wallets.
- Paper Wallets: Involve printing your private and public keys on a piece of paper.
Considerations: Requires careful storage and protection from physical damage and theft.
Best Practices for Wallet Security
Regardless of the type of wallet you choose, these best practices are essential:
- Enable Two-Factor Authentication (2FA): Adds an extra layer of security by requiring a second verification code (usually from your phone) in addition to your password.
- Use a Strong Password: A complex password should be at least 12 characters long and include a combination of uppercase and lowercase letters, numbers, and symbols.
- Regularly Update Your Wallet Software: Updates often include security patches that address vulnerabilities.
- Backup Your Wallet: Create a backup of your wallet’s seed phrase and store it in a safe place, separate from your device.
- Be Wary of Phishing Scams: Always verify the website address and sender’s email address before entering any sensitive information.
Protecting Your Crypto Exchange Accounts
Choosing a Reputable Exchange
Not all crypto exchanges are created equal. Research and choose exchanges with strong security measures.
- Look for exchanges with a proven track record of security. Read reviews and research their security protocols.
- Consider exchanges that offer insurance on your holdings. This can provide some protection in case of a hack.
- Check for regulatory compliance. Exchanges that are regulated are generally more trustworthy.
Securing Your Exchange Account
Once you’ve chosen an exchange, take steps to secure your account:
- Enable Two-Factor Authentication (2FA) using an authenticator app (like Authy or Google Authenticator). SMS-based 2FA is less secure.
- Use a strong, unique password that is different from your other accounts.
- Enable withdrawal whitelisting. This allows you to specify the only addresses to which you can withdraw funds.
- Regularly review your account activity for any suspicious transactions.
- Be cautious of phishing emails and fake exchange websites. Always access the exchange’s website directly by typing the address into your browser.
Advanced Security Measures
Multi-Signature Wallets (Multi-Sig)
Multi-signature wallets require multiple private keys to authorize a transaction, adding an extra layer of security.
- How it works: A multi-sig wallet can be configured to require, for example, 2 out of 3 private keys to authorize a transaction.
- Benefits: Protects against theft even if one key is compromised.
- Use cases: Ideal for teams managing crypto assets or individuals seeking enhanced security for large holdings.
Hardware Security Modules (HSMs)
HSMs are physical devices that securely store and manage cryptographic keys. They are often used by institutions and exchanges for high-security applications.
- Functionality: HSMs provide a tamper-resistant environment for generating, storing, and using private keys.
- Benefits: Offers the highest level of security for managing large amounts of crypto assets.
Cold Storage Best Practices
Going beyond just having a hardware wallet, cold storage requires careful planning.
- Geographic Distribution: Store backups of your seed phrase in geographically diverse locations to protect against disasters.
- Physical Security: Protect your hardware wallet and seed phrase from physical theft and damage. Consider storing them in a safe deposit box.
- Emergency Plan: Have a clear plan in place for how to access your crypto assets in case of an emergency or if you become incapacitated.
Conclusion
Securing your crypto assets requires a proactive and multi-layered approach. By understanding the risks, implementing strong security measures, and staying informed about the latest threats, you can significantly reduce your vulnerability to attacks. Remember that there is no foolproof solution, but diligence and awareness are your best defenses in the evolving world of cryptocurrency. Stay vigilant, stay informed, and protect your digital wealth.
Read our previous article: Beyond Efficiency: The Automation Renaissance Of Craft